To find the volume of a cube, you use the formula \( V = s^3 \), where \( V \) is the volume and \( s \) is the length of one side of the cube. In this case, the side length is given as 3 cm.

Using the formula:

\[ V = 3^3 = 3 \times 3 \times 3 \]

First, multiply 3 by itself:

\[ 3 \times 3 = 9 \]

Next, multiply that result by 3 again:

\[ 9 \times 3 = 27 \]

Thus, the volume of the cube is 27 cm³. This confirms that the calculation is correct and demonstrates how to properly apply the volume formula for a cube. The answer of 27 cm³ represents the total space enclosed within the cube, which aligns with the definition of volume in three-dimensional geometry.
